Now here's my question: A good friend of mine just suggested we get a "family plan" together for the two of us. She's a long time verizon customer. I never have been (other than dsl internet).
1. Is this an ok (or even possible) deal or will it come back to bite me. (Im not worried about getting ripped off on paying the bill; we are both legit.)
2. Will this save me money. Any ball park guess what I'll be paying? Will it be less than 80 per month?
3. Finally will this work if I want to keep my old number (currently on a criket phone) if we both have different area codes?
Thanks a lot a lot.
good question,
1: it is ok, and it IS possible, you simply need to figure out between the two of you who's name (therefor, social security and cred score) will go under. one thing though, remember that 2ndary lines do not get a NE2 discount (after your tired of your droid in 2 years)
2:YES it WILL save you money. your looking at $10 for the secondary line, and $30 for the data plan, so about $40 per month, instead of $80. however you will have to get a higher family plan depending on how many minutes per month you each use (700 minimum fam plan)
3:you can port over numbers from other carriers, it does not matter what area code is associated to the numbers. however if you live in different areas, wherever the account owners permanent address is, is what the state taxes will be (you live in arizona vs her living in new york...ny has higher taxes)
